Kirsty brings over 10 years of experience in the legal profession as a Paralegal, specialising in employment and industrial law. Her career has been driven by a strong commitment to workers’ rights, leading her to her current role as Policy and Administration Officer at the Working Women’s Centre Australia. With deep rooted union values, she is dedicated to advancing gender equality and supporting women in the workplace.
Outside of her professional life, she humorously refers to herself as a “washed-up” athlete, having won an athletic scholarship to the University of Denver in the sport of lacrosse.
